Activator 1.4.2: Fixes Version 1.4.1 Springboard Crashing Issue [Cydia App]
Developer Ryan Petrich has updated his Activator app to version 1.4.2, and this update has come within the 24 hours of its last update. This happened due to the fact that some users complained that they are experiencing frequent Springboard crashes after installing Activator 1.4.1. There is no change log available for this version which indicates that everything else remains the same.
Here is the change log of Activator 1.4.1:
- Support for Headset buttons
- Support for iOS4.0
- Support for Apple’s switcher
- Support for SBSettings toggles
- Optimized settings pane
- Updated localizations
- Fix double-height status bar incompatibility
- Hide iPod button when locked (security hole)
- Avoid the sandbox entirely
- Settings pane API for BigBoss
- Speedup process launch slightly
- Improved respiring time
- Reduced memory use
Activator 1.4.2 can be downloaded from Cydia via BigBoss repo for free.
